Black Hawk Down: A Story of Modern War — Mark Bowden
Mark Bowden provides a gripping account of the 1993 Battle of Mogadishu, where U.S. forces faced unexpected resistance in Somalia. Combining meticulous research with vivid storytelling, the book captures the chaos, courage, and consequences of modern warfare.
